Opening a Ladbrokes account:
Opening an account with Ladbrokes .com is very simple & straightforward, so simple that it only takes a few minutes to complete. When registering for the first time you are asked to create a username & password as well as completing which type of betting currency you plan to use. Next comes your personal details, such as name, address, D.O.B, e-mail address & last of all your bank/credit card details ~ this type information is mandatory & must be completed by all new account holders. Once all the information is processed (doesnt take that long) you will receive an e-mail confirmation (a bit similar when registering with Ciao) welcoming you to Ladbrokes.com online betting.
YOU NOW HAVE A LADBROKES BETTING ACCOUNT . YIPEEEEEE!!
Activating your account on-line:
Yet again, activating your account on-line is very simple ~ You simply visit www.Ladbrokes.com, click Log-in at the top right hand corner of the screen, a small pop-up window will be displayed where you will be asked to enter your username & password ~ Once your logged-in then you are ready to navigate the site & check out the latest betting odds for any particular sporting event.
How your account works:
Managing your Ladbrokes online account is a piece of cake ~ you simply deposit cash into your Ladbrokes account with your credit/debit card (there is no need to register you card details again). If you place a winning bet Ladbrokes will credit to your account & if you place a losing bet Ladbrokes will debit your account. You have full control of all deposits & withdrawals & so its up to you when you transfer money back & forth to your credit/debit card or Ladbrokes.com account. There is no limit as to how much you can deposit or withdraw, giving you flexibility & scope when placing bets.

They say betting is a mugs game but online betting can be very profitable if you know what you are doing. It is far easier to make money betting online than at your local bookies & I will explain why. Its all about being organized in your betting & online betting offers you that chance.
~ The punter more or less knows what options he/she has to place a bet, unlike your local bookie where you are not really sure what options you have when you walk in.
~ Online betting allows you to be on the ball; you have access to information such as the latest odds & options available.
~ You can place a bet night or day 24/7, from the comfort of your home/workplace ~ no fuss & no hassles.
~ You can study the odds & make bets on ante-post events ~ always guaranteed to get the best odds on offer.
~ Ladbrokes.com will be able to tell you where the smart money lies ~ Often known as market movers, something which most punters are blind to when entering their local bookies.
E.g. ~ A horse has an SP (starting price) of say 50/1 but all of a sudden it has an SP of 33/1 then down to 16/1 eventually closing at an SP of 8/1, this is often known as a market mover. The reason why the odds have cut down so drastically in a space of two minutes or so is that this particular horse has been backed. This is invaluable information to the punter ~ online betting gives you the opportunity to follow market movers. Nine times out of ten market movers win their races.
Like the saying goes ~ Follow the money & you will win.
